My tv model is PHILIPS 43PUS6401/12 I’ve read all the above posts and have tried the various steps to try remedy it. There is still audio btw. I have tried shining a light onto the screen and I can see the silhouettes from the usual Home Screen. What does this mean in regards to pinpointing what part of the board I need to check, to hopefully repair if so? Thanks ??

ANSWERS:

"Craig Kynaston you still have audio and your picture is visible with a flashlight angled against the screen is indicative of a failed backlight. This can be the backlight strips or the power board. Remove the back cover from your TV and check the power board. Check the fuses on the board and locate the connector that goes to the LED’s. Measure the DC voltage on those connectors and let us know what you find. You should see around 180VDC-220VDC on those connectors.

If you have never done this type of work you want to take it easy since we do not want you to get zapped by the board. Post some good clear pictures of your boards with your QUESTION. That way we can see what you see and hopefully provide a more detailed answer/guide. My experience tells me this is a backlight strip issue. The part number for those strips is GJ-2K16-430-D512-V4 just in case you want to look at prices etc. before you determine what you are going to do with it.  '' Let’s find out :-)"
